Log House Staining in Waco, TX
Log house staining services involve applying protective and decorative finishes to the exterior wood surfaces of log homes. This process helps enhance the natural beauty of the wood while providing a barrier against weather elements such as sun, rain, and wind. Projects can include staining entire log exteriors, specific sections, or custom detailing to maintain or improve the appearance and longevity of the structure. Homeowners typically seek this service to refresh faded or weathered logs, prevent wood deterioration, and achieve a desired aesthetic look that complements their property’s style.
Before requesting log house staining, property owners usually want to understand the condition of their logs, including any signs of damage, rot, or previous finishes that may need removal. It’s also important to consider the type of stain or finish best suited for the climate and the specific wood type used in the home. Proper preparation, such as cleaning and sanding, is essential to ensure an even, long-lasting result. Clarifying the scope of the project, including color choices and maintenance expectations, can help achieve a satisfying outcome and protect the investment in the home’s exterior appearance.

Log House Staining Questions
What types of log house staining services are available? Services include staining exterior logs, sealing wood surfaces, and applying protective finishes to enhance durability and appearance.
How often should a log house be stained? Typically, staining is recommended every 3 to 5 years to maintain protection and appearance.
What are common projects for log house staining? Projects often involve restoring faded finishes, applying new stain to weathered wood, or refreshing the look of a log cabin.
What should property owners consider before staining a log house? It's important to assess the current condition of the wood and choose a stain suitable for the climate and wood type.
